For those in the market for a job as a stylist, working for Beyonce couldn't hurt your resumé. The pop star is offering a paid internship for her stop in Los Angeles on the "Mrs. Carter Show World Tour." Paid as in, the stylist will pay $25,000 to work. 

Beyonce is auctioning off the one-day position on behalf of Miss A Meal, a charity that works to feed the homeless. The winner not only gets to work, but also a meet-and-greet opportunity with the singer and VIP tickets to that night's show. 

If you're afraid to bid because you don't actually know anything about being a stylist, don't worry. Professional stylist Darius Baptist told Yahoo.com that Beyonce probably pays "somewhere in the six digits" for the kind of work she requires, and the winner would at be a stylist only nominally. 

Baptist has toured with Jason DeRulo, so he knows a little something about styling the stars. He estimates that a Beyonce tour would require "40 to 50 trunks of clothes." 

"For someone on the level of Beyoncé, being on her style team for a tour means that she would buy you out for the whole tour. You'd work only with her," he said. 

Stylists not only handle concert clothes, but also outfits for public appearances, all while making adjustments based on the performer's personal tics. 

In short, a guest stylist on the "Mrs. Carter" tour would probably find "watching" among their duties, and that's about it. Perhaps they'll be asked their opinion out of courtesy, but the winner will be asking for trouble if they make any suggestions. 

In the end, Baptist says it would be more of an "experience" than a job.
